This page summarizes the annotation of all members of the orthologous group group_1774.
Gene name(s), gene product(s), a summary of protein lenght, and annotations (when available) are provided. Additionally, the number of times (occurence) an annotation is observed in the orthogroup is reported for each annotation.

Orthologs were identified with OrthoFinder. The annotation of orthologous proteins can differ depending the approach used to annotate the source genomes. Automated annotations are also subject to errors. Spurious clustering of non-orthologous proteins can also happen. This page allows to check for eventual inconsistencies.
